hockeysfuture.com — The second overall pick in the 2005 NHL Entry Draft, Bobby Ryan made the Anaheim Ducks out of training camp in the fall. But he was sent down to the AHL Portland Pirates in October, as he was clearly struggling to keep up with the pace of the NHL and needed time to find his game.
